Owing to practical application value and extensive potential application,the millimeter wave radiometric imaging technology is widely used in remote sensing, guidance, industry, medical science, public security, environmental monitoring and etc. However, the millimeter wave radiometric images possess low spatial resolution and have near operating distance because of the confinement of the antenna aperture size. Comparision to 8mm waveband research, 3mm waveband radiometric characteristic, imaging mechanism and methods of improving image resolution are studied systematically and the millimeter wave application research on metal objects is carried on in this paper. The main research work is shown as following. 1) 8mm waveband typical plane targets radiometric characteristic database consists of 8mm waveband radiometric data that was measured by the microwave remote sensing laboratory of Huazhong University of Science and Technology in 1982-1983 and 1994-1995. As the further research, this paper carries on the radiometric characteristic measurement and the model building in contrast to 8mm radiometric data of plane targets. The data modeling method adopts the least square cosine polynomial and cubic spline interpolation. The conclusion that 3mm objects'brightness temperature is usually higher than 8mm's is given. The theoretical calculation model is verified by inversion of the 3mm measurement data. The relationship of polarization mode and roughness degree was analysed qualitatively. Under the condition of lack of inland literature, 3mm radiometric data measurement and research can surport the national defence and science research. 2) Millimeter wave radiometric imaging has the merit of direct-viewing and easy target recognition. 3mm radiometric imaging research begins in our country in the near years. This paper studies on the radiometric imaging mechanism and analyses the imaging parameters. A set of MCU-PC controlled radiometric imaging system was developed. Furthermore the methods of the soft integration and the morphological composite structure shape filtering are used to improve image quality. Comparison to 8mm radiometric image, it does verify the spatial resolution that 3mm image has higher spatial resolution. Our 3mm radiometric imaging research has advanced technology in the country. 3) The Multiple-sensor image fusion is one of the researchful hotspot at present. The image fusion has involved in optical images, infrared images and radar SAR images but fewer involved in radiometric images. The millimeter wave image fusion with other higher image can acquire more useful information and premote the exactness rate for the scientific decision. The theoretical means and technical realization of image fusion is a significant working. This paper is the first tryout for the fusion by the millimeter wave image and the optical image. The simulation radiometric image from optical image and the millimeter wave image fusion model is presented to improving the low-resolution millimeter radiometric image. 4) The millimeter radiometric restoration and the millimeter data inversion are compatible. The low-resolution millimeter wave image restoration is an important task in the paper. According to the millimeter wave imaging mechanism and antenna pattern, we try out the image rebuilding, the image enhancement, the image restoration and the wavelet-based super-resolution methods and get satisfying results. These all will support the further research work, especially in the restoration by the antenna pattern. 5) As one of the applied research of the paper, the radiometric characteristic of metal targets is used to carry on terminal guidance. Because the concealed body technology based on radar has got huge advancement. Thus passive detection and ranging technology is the research hotspot at present. A passive millimeter wave radiometer can be used in guidance and tracing by the antenna temperature contrast that represents the power change quantity. According to the shrinking ratio simulation measurement theory, this paper measures the metal target and analyses the antenna contrast, signal characteristic and positioning method. It draws the conclusion of 3mm radiometric detection superior to 8mm's detection effect under the condition of the approximate sensitivity. In general, 3mm and 8mm radiometers in the experiments are developed by our laboratory. And their working center frequencies are 94GHz and 35GHz. All of the research contents are developed by 3mm and 8mm radiometric characteristic, radiometric imaging, image processing and practical application. In spite of giving some results, there are some shortcomings such as the quantized evaluation mechanism of the fusion images and the super-resolution images. The new idea and the new methods need further improving and come to perfection.
